Introduction
Whether it’s about enjoying a hot shower or cleaning greasy dishes, a water heater plays an essential role in our daily lives. However, like any other home appliance, it requires regular maintenance to remain in optimal condition. Maintaining your water heater not only ensures a regular supply of hot water but also extends its lifespan, improves efficiency, and helps avoid costly repairs or replacements. A well-maintained water heater can last 8-12 years, saving you the trouble of frequent replacements.
The importance of regular water heater maintenance can’t be overstressed. An efficient water heater means less energy consumption, which translates into lower energy bills. Regular maintenance also reduces the risk of leaks or damage that could lead to expensive water damage in your home. Preventative care and timely repairs can keep your unit functioning at peak performance, providing you with the comfort and convenience of a reliable hot water supply.
In this article, we will walk you through five simple steps to maintain your water heater, ensuring it runs efficiently and continues to serve you for years to come. So, let’s dive in and discover how you can get the most out of your water heater with these easy-to-follow maintenance steps.
Step 1: Regular Inspection
Visual Check-Up on Your Water Heater
The first step in maintaining your water heater is regular inspection. Conducting a visual check-up on your water heater at least once every six months will help you detect any potential issues early on, thereby preventing any surprise breakdowns or costly repairs. This proactive approach will ensure that your water heater runs efficiently and lasts longer.
Signs of Corrosion or Leakage
During the inspection, look out for signs of corrosion or leakage. Corrosion can occur due to the reaction between the water and the internal parts of the heater. If left unchecked, it can lead to significant damage and even premature failure of the heater. Meanwhile, leaks can result in water wastage and potential water damage to your property. They can also be an indicator of a more serious underlying problem. Check for any wet spots or puddles around the heater. Rust spots or streaks on the heater’s body or any discolored water coming out of your faucets could also be signs of corrosion or leakage.
Pressure Relief Valve Inspection
In addition to this, it’s important to inspect the pressure relief valve. This safety device is designed to release excess pressure from the water heater to prevent it from exploding due to overpressure. To check it, simply lift the lever and let it snap back – you should hear a gurgling sound as some water is released into the drain tube. If no water is released or the valve leaks, it might need to be replaced. Remember, regular inspection is a straightforward task that can save you from potential headaches down the line.
Step 2: Draining and Flushing the Tank
Moving on to the second step of maintaining your water heater, draining and flushing the tank plays a crucial role in its longevity. This process starts by first turning off the water heater and letting it cool down. Once it’s safe to proceed, connect a garden hose to the drain valve and direct the other end to a suitable draining spot, ideally outdoors. After that, turn on the drain valve and allow the water to flow until it runs clear. This could take 20 to 60 minutes depending on the size of your tank and the amount of sediment present.
Removing Sediment Buildup
The importance of draining and flushing the tank lies in its effectiveness in removing sediment buildup. Over time, minerals present in water, such as calcium and magnesium, can accumulate at the bottom of the tank. This buildup reduces the efficiency of your water heater but can also cause damage to the tank and heating elements, leading to premature failure and costly repairs. By draining and flushing the tank, you are essentially giving your water heater a clean slate to operate from, enhancing its performance and lifespan.
Frequency of Draining and Flushing Your Water Heater
As for the frequency of draining and flushing your water heater, it largely depends on the quality of your water supply. If your water is hard or has a high mineral content, you should consider performing this maintenance task annually. However, if your water is soft or treated, you might be able to extend this interval to every two to three years. Regularly draining and flushing your tank can keep your water heater in optimal condition, saving you from unexpected breakdowns and high energy bills.
Step 3: Checking the Anode Rod
Step 3 in maintaining the water heater revolves around checking and replacing the anode rod. The anode rod, also known as the sacrificial anode, plays a crucial role in prolonging the life of your water heater. It’s composed of either magnesium or aluminum with a steel core, designed to attract corrosive elements in the water. This means the rod corrodes in place of your tank, thus, protecting the water heater from rusting prematurely.
Frequency of Checking the Anode Rod
The anode rod should be checked at least once every two years, and more frequently if your water is particularly hard or if you use a water softener, as these conditions can accelerate the corrosion process. To check the anode rod, you’ll need to turn off the power and water supply to the heater, then unscrew the rod from the top of the tank. If it’s less than 0.5 inches thick or coated with calcium, it needs to be replaced.
Problems Caused by Poorly Maintenance
Failure to properly maintain the anode rod can lead to several problems. If the anode rod is completely corroded, it can no longer protect the tank, which will then start to rust. This can result in discolored water, a metallic taste, or even leaks. Furthermore, a rusting tank can significantly reduce the efficiency and lifespan of the water heater. Therefore, keeping an eye on the anode rod and replacing it when necessary is a vital step in maintaining your water heater.
Step 4: Temperature and Pressure Settings
Step 4 in the water heater maintenance process is adjusting the temperature and pressure settings. These settings are essential to the proper functioning of your water heater and can directly impact your appliance’s efficiency and longevity. It is crucial to understand how to check and adjust these settings correctly.
Checking the Temperature Setting
To check the temperature setting, you will need to locate the thermostat, which is typically found behind an insulation panel on the side of the unit. It’s advised to set your water heater’s temperature between 120 and 125 degrees Fahrenheit. This range helps reduce energy consumption and prevent scalding. If you find your unit set to a higher temperature, adjust it by turning the dial or using a flat-head screwdriver depending on your unit’s design.
Maintaining the Correct Pressure in Your Water Heater
Maintaining the correct pressure in your water heater is equally essential. The pressure relief valve, which is typically located at the top or side of the tank, controls this. If the pressure in your tank becomes too high, this valve will release it, preventing potential damage or even explosions. It is recommended to test this valve once a year by lifting or twisting the valve handle – if water flows freely and then stops when you let go, it’s working correctly.
Safety When Dealing with Temperature and Pressure
Safety is paramount when dealing with temperature and pressure settings. Always ensure you have turned off the power supply to the water heater before attempting to adjust these settings. When testing the pressure relief valve, use protective gloves and eyewear to protect yourself from potential steam or hot water. If you’re unsure or uncomfortable performing these tasks, it’s best to hire a professional.
Remember, just like maintaining the anode rod, regularly checking and adjusting the temperature and pressure settings can prevent potential damage and prolong the lifespan of your water heater.
Step 5: Insulation
Moving on to the fifth and final step, insulation, we are going to explore the benefits, ways to insulate your water heater, and the potential energy savings from insulation. Insulating your water heater is a simple yet effective way to enhance your unit’s efficiency. The insulation reduces heat loss from the tank, keeping the water warmer for longer periods. This process ensures that the heater does not have to work as hard or as often to heat the water, thus reducing wear and tear on the unit and extending its lifespan.
Insulating Blanket or Jacket
To insulate your water heater, you typically use an insulating blanket or jacket. These can be purchased from most home improvement stores and are relatively easy to install. They come with instructions, but essentially, you’ll wrap the blanket around the heater, ensuring it fits snugly and isn’t blocking any valves or pipes. It’s best to avoid covering the top of a gas water heater for safety reasons. Insulation of the hot water pipes is also beneficial as it reduces heat loss as the hot water travels from the heater to your faucet or shower.
Energy Savings from Insulating Your Water Heater
The potential energy savings from insulating your water heater can be surprisingly significant. By reducing the heat loss, the heater uses less energy to heat the water, thus lowering your energy consumption. The U.S. Department of Energy estimates that insulating your water heater tank could reduce standby heat losses by 25% to 45%. This could lead to savings of about 7% to 16% annually on your water heating bills. In conclusion, insulation is a simple and cost-effective measure that not only makes your water heater more efficient but also saves you money in the long run.
Conclusion
In conclusion, maintaining your water heater can be broken down into 5 simple steps. First, you should regularly check the pressure relief valve to ensure it is functioning correctly. Second, drain your tank at least once a year to flush out any sediment buildup. Third, keep an eye out for any leaks or drips as they can indicate a more serious issue. Fourth, adjust the temperature to a suitable range, ideally 120°F, to prevent the risk of scalding and to save energy. Finally, insulate your water heater to enhance its efficiency and extend its lifespan.
The benefits of regular water heater maintenance are manifold. Not only does it ensure the longevity of your heater, but it also improves its efficiency, thereby saving you money on energy bills. Insulating your heater alone could potentially reduce standby heat losses by 25% to 45%, leading to an annual savings of about 7% to 16% on your water heating bills. It also safeguards you against potential safety hazards such as leaks and scalding.
Remember, prevention is always better than cure, especially when it comes to maintaining appliances that are as important to your daily comfort as a water heater.
